当前位置:首页 > 前端开发 > 正文

优酷 如何开始html5

优酷视频播放页面右下角或设置中点击切换按钮,选择HTML5播放器即可开始使用,部分浏览器可按F12调出开发者工具后刷新实现

是关于在优酷上如何开始使用HTML5播放器的详细指南,涵盖操作步骤、技术原理及常见问题解决方案:

基础操作流程

  1. 直接切换播放器模式

    当您在优酷播放视频时,页面右下角或设置菜单中通常会出现一个“切换播放器”按钮,点击该按钮后选择“HTML5播放器”,即可替代原有的Flash播放器,此方法最简单直观,适合大多数用户日常使用,在全屏模式下也能通过此方式快速完成切换。

  2. 浏览器开发者工具强制启用(以Chrome为例)
    若遇到自动检测失败的情况,可通过以下步骤手动干预:

    • 按键盘上的F12键打开开发者工具;
    • 刷新当前页面(按F5),此时浏览器会重新加载资源并优先尝试HTML5解码;
    • 部分情况下可能需要模拟移动设备标识——在开发者工具中切换至“设备模式”,再次刷新后系统将自动匹配HTML5兼容的版本,这种方法尤其适用于隐私浏览模式下无法正常启用HTML5的场景。
  3. 账号登录状态的影响
    根据实测发现,未登录用户在某些老旧视频链接中仍可能被导向Flash方案,建议保持登录状态访问优酷,这样平台会更稳定地推送HTML5播放器实例,减少兼容性问题的发生概率。

技术优势解析

特性 Flash方案 HTML5方案
启动速度 较慢(需加载插件) 极速响应(内置于浏览器)
跨平台支持 依赖安装环境 原生兼容所有现代系统
安全性 高危破绽频发 沙箱隔离机制更完善
资源占用率 CPU/内存消耗较高 硬件加速优化良好
移动端适配能力 需额外开发APP组件 天然支持触控交互

如表所示,HTML5不仅解决了历史遗留的安全风险,还通过GPU加速实现了高清流畅播放,特别是对于4K超清内容,其多线程解码效率远超传统方案。

深度调试技巧

针对开发者或高级用户的需求,这里提供进阶方案:

  1. User Agent伪装术:通过修改请求头中的navigator.userAgent字段,将桌面浏览器伪装成iOS/Android客户端,这种欺骗策略能让服务器主动下发HTML5格式流媒体数据包;
  2. 网络抓包分析:使用Wireshark等工具监控.m3u8切片文件的传输过程,验证是否真正采用HLS协议进行分段加载;
  3. 控制台命令注入:在Console面板执行videoElement.playbackRate = 1.5;可实现倍速播放测试,检验HTML5播放器的功能完整性。

典型场景应对策略

  • 场景A:企业内网限制插件运行
    管理员可批量部署组策略对象(GPO),强制所有终端使用HTML5渲染引擎访问优酷;同时配置代理服务器缓存常用视频元数据,降低重复请求延迟。

  • 场景B:教育行业大屏展示需求
    结合Presentation API实现全屏API调用,配合requestFullscreen()方法获得沉浸式观影体验,注意检查显示屏DPI缩放比例是否导致黑边问题。

  • 场景C:无障碍访问适配
    确保<track kind="captions">标签正确嵌入CC字幕轨道,并通过ARIA属性标注控件功能,满足WCAG标准要求。


FAQs

Q1: 为什么有时切换到HTML5后仍然失败?
A: 可能原因包括:①浏览器版本过低(需更新至Chrome 80+/Firefox 75+);②视频编码格式特殊(如AV1码率过高);③CDN节点未同步最新播放器固件,解决方法是清除缓存后重试,或尝试更换网络环境。

Q2: HTML5播放器是否支持弹幕功能?
A: 完全支持,优酷的WebSocket弹幕系统与HTML5完美集成,实时性较Flash时代提升显著,若遇显示异常,请检查浏览器是否禁用了WebSocket连接,并在站点设置中允许跨域通信。

通过上述方法,用户不仅能顺利启用优酷的HTML5播放功能,还能充分利用其技术优势获得更优质的视听体验,随着Web标准的持续演进,未来HTML5将成为在线视频

0